The Morning Show host Kylie Gillies has taken to social media to share an all too common festive season experience – almost missing that holiday flight out of town.

The 58-year-old Channel Seven star was heading off on a jaunt with her family on Tuesday when she was caught up in wild scenes at Sydney Airport.

Posting a series of selfie videos to her stories, Kylie chronicled the pre-Christmas chaos at the domestic terminal, including long queues, luggage mix-ups, and overcrowded terminals.

‘An hour and 20 later, we’re through [the queue],’ Kylie said in the clip.

Accompanied by her husband Tony Gillies and their son Archie, Kylie confessed that she had made a mistake while making the travel arrangements.

‘Did I mention the bit where I forgot to book Archie’s luggage? He’s now deserted us…he said he’d meet us at the gate,’ she said in the clip.

Tony likened the family moment to a Christmas movie classic: ‘It’s like Home Alone.’

After thanking the airline staff for getting the mix-up sorted, Kylie admitted she sent her 22-year-old son back into the long queue to sort out a new baggage check.

Elsewhere in the post, Kylie shared a photo of an exasperated-looking Archie sitting on a suitcase while waiting for the massive queue to move forward.

Kylie also shared images of a lengthy lineup of passengers outside the terminal.

‘Can somebody put the turkey on? We may not make it by Christmas Day,’ she joked in the caption.

Kylie shared a picture from her seat revealing that she and her family made it safely on board their plane ahead of takeoff.

‘I’ll let the in-flight entertainment take over now,’ she joked, and added: ‘Thank you for your attention. Safe travels.’
